






Shanghai (Gasgoo)- During the AUTO SHANGHAI 2025, Chinese mobility technology company Desay SV and artificial intelligence company Zhipu officially announced a strategic partnership to jointly develop a next-generation AI Native smart cockpit solution, designed to be "soulful and evolvable", according to a post on Desay SV's WeChat account.
The solution will leverage Desay SV's integrated capabilities in hardware architecture, middleware, model development, and upper-layer applications, while incorporating Zhipu's GLM large language models to enable seamless interaction across people, vehicles, and environments.
Integrating large AI models into vehicles is far more complex than a simple technical migration—it involves system-wide engineering challenges spanning hardware adaptation, data processing, algorithm optimization, and compliance with safety standards. By combining Desay SV's robust technical foundation and engineering execution with the comprehensive capabilities of Zhipu's GLM models, the partnership aims to break through the constraints of traditional in-vehicle computing architectures and overcome the systemic bottlenecks of embedding large models in automotive applications.
This collaboration marks the debut of Realtime models—supporting real-time voice interaction—inside a vehicle. Leveraging Desay SV's in-house developed cockpit domain control platform and multimodal sensor fusion technologies, the system enables AI Native's first-ever real-time three-dimensional analysis of environmental context, user status, and vehicle data. At the core is a millisecond-level intelligent interaction hub within the cockpit, capable of translating heterogeneous inputs—including voice commands, gestures, and physiological signals—into precise scenario-based services.
To ensure fluid user experiences, Desay SV has integrated Zhipu's low-latency real-time interaction model, alongside its proprietary spatial voiceprint localization algorithm and attention-tracking system. These technologies enable seamless interaction migration across screens, supported by a deeply optimized cockpit domain control system that creates a full-domain interaction matrix encompassing the instrument cluster, center display, P-HUD, and AR-HUD—allowing intelligent services to intuitively follow the user's gaze.
Emotional interaction represents a major leap in AI evolution. The AI Native smart cockpit offers advanced emotional recognition capabilities, including Zhipu's real-time video call interaction model and Desay SV's unique voice arbitration mechanism to manage multi-source audio conflicts. When combined with biometric signal fusion algorithms, the virtual personal assistant (VPA) gains emotional awareness and proactive care features, delivering human-like services in complex driving environments and transforming the car into a truly empathetic travel companion.
The AI Native solution co-developed by Desay SV and Zhipu made its appearance at the AUTO SHANGHAI 2025 as part of Desay SV's latest Smart Solution 3.0. Unlike conventional in-car human-machine interaction systems, the Smart Solution 3.0 can not only understand voice commands and interpret gestures, but also accurately recognize users' emotions—creating a "warm and emotionally responsive" mobility experience that drew significant attention from industry professionals and tech enthusiasts alike.
